Somewhat Disappointing

The course is in need of lots of work. There’s lots of standing water that’s needs to have drainage installing and emptying into the ponds on dotted around the course or the brooks that run through it. The Tee boxes are very uneven and patchy, the 17th has mats down probably due to being in the shade. The trees could also do with thinning to allow more light onto parts of the course that are in almost permanent shade, the ponds need to be tidied up and a lot of the trees are overtaking the ponds. The bunkers need digging out and fresh sand as they are just holding the water, so they are more of a pond than a bunker.

Also groups of lads are joining the course from the 2nd Tee so are not paying this includes a 5 ball who clearly have never played.

For an Ian Woosnam course it’s being neglected.

Disappointing

This is an Ian Woosnam branded course and I’d hoped for better.

Many years ago, it was a Municipal and although well used, was always in good condition provided it wasn’t too wet.

After a fairly dry period, 3 of us played for the first since it came under the brand name and we were all disappointed with its condition.

Finding the next tee after leaving the previous green was sometimes a challenge even with some laminated temporary signs pinned to trees and there was no course map printed on the score card which had to be picked up in the bar area as there is no longer any golf shop.

Fairways were generally poor with heavily rutted tyre tracks across many and occasionally, small standing pools of stagnant water were apparent. We didn’t see any yardage markers and the greens? Some were ok but many had plenty of bald patches. The bunkers were also very, very firm with little sand; we found it easier to putt out of some of the flatter ones.

Having said that, it’s a nicely laid out course with plenty of variety of hole shapes and distances plus it wasn’t expensive for 18 holes. We were disappointed because with just a little more care and attention, it could be so, so, much better.
